    Carpet in the boot always looked so ratty and the floor section is bumpy and uneven so I decided to make it abit nicer. Always wanted rear draws but having to lift the pram an extra half a foot wasn't very appealing. So decided just to extend the floor section forward.

    My boy giving me a hand.

    And finished. The section at the front is hinged so I can store small things directly behind the rear seats. This was actually my wife's idea.

    Looks much nicer, nice and flat and I went with some nice thick ply to assist in the noise reduction.
